Overview :
We are seeking a Software Engineer (L2) with solid experience in software development and strong proficiency in the .NET ecosystem. The ideal candidate will be a motivated and versatile developer who can work independently, take ownership of tasks, and contribute effectively to ongoing projects. While expertise in .NET is preferred, we value developers with strong fundamentals who are willing and able to learn our technology stack quickly.
Responsibilities :
- Write clean, scalable, and efficient code adhering to industry best practices.
- Debug, troubleshoot, and resolve technical issues.
- Collaborate with cross-functional teams to deliver solutions aligned with business requirements.
- Ensure high code quality through unit testing and code reviews.
- Contribute to technical discussions, solution design, and process improvements.
- Take ownership of assigned modules and work with minimal supervision.
Requirements :
- Strong programming fundamentals with proficiency in .NET (C#, ASP.NET, .NET Core, Web APIs) or equivalent experience in another modern language/platform (with willingness to adopt .NET).
- Good understanding of object-oriented programming (OOP) and software design principles.
- Experience with relational databases such as SQL Server or similar.
- Familiarity with version control systems (e.g., Git).
- Understanding of CI/CD workflow concepts (implementation knowledge is a plus, but not mandatory).
- Ability to manage tasks independently while delivering quality outcomes.
- Strong problem-solving and analytical skills.
Nice-to-Have Skills :
- Experience with cloud platforms (Azure/AWS).
- Familiarity with Docker, Kubernetes, and Helm (added advantage if well-versed).
- Understanding of DevOps practices and automation.
What Were Looking For :
Did you find something suspicious?
Posted By
Posted in
Backend Development
Functional Area
Backend Development
Job Code
1543271
Interview Questions for you
View All